Dog Owner Files Suit Against Deputies
The Perinton man whose pit bull was shot to death by Monroe County Sheriffs Deputies this past June has filed a lawsuit against those two deputies.

Gary Brockler's dog Diablo was shot and killed when deputies Shaun Le Clair and Matthew Clancy were responding to the home for a parking complaint. They say the dog approached them in an extremely aggressive manner.

The Monroe County Sheriff's Office conducted an internal investigation and found the two deputies followed proper procedure.

According to the lawsuit filed on behalf of Brockler, the deputies actions were malicious and without just cause.
